620048 tn?1358018235 My elderly aunt just had to stop simvastatin due to sever back and leg pain. The pain was so bad that she was not steady on her feet, causing her to fall alot. Last monday it go so bad that I had to call her son to come pick her up and take her home with him. They read up on all of her meds called the Dr. he stopped the simvastatin and she is much better now and cont to improve. My husband is on it and has no problems. As with most drugs, they affect people different.

Avatar f tn How long have u been on simvastatin? The dose can be increased to 80mg if necessary. cpk is an emzyme found in both skeletal muscle and cardiac muscle. If it was normal then u do not have rhabdomylosis, which is the side effect of simvastatin which your doctor was looking for. He has done the correct test and the result was negative. Return to doctor for further investigation of these muscle aches.
